Graphical representations and cluster algorithms for critical points with fields

Oliver Redner, Jon Machta, Lincoln Chayes

Published 1998-02-05, updated 1998-07-01Version 3

A two-replica graphical representation and associated cluster algorithm is described that is applicable to ferromagnetic Ising systems with arbitrary fields. Critical points are associated with the percolation threshold of the graphical representation. Results from numerical simulations of the Ising model in a staggered field are presented. The dynamic exponent for the algorithm is measured to be less than 0.5.
